TL;DR · Sr. Software Engineer, Propulsion Simulation & Data Analysis (Raptor)

As a Senior Software Engineer on the Raptor Systems Modeling and Control Team, you will work with advanced rocket engines to develop and maintain accurate physics-based models for simulations and data analysis. Your daily tasks include improving lumped-parameter thermofluid physics models, conducting engine cycle analysis, resolving anomalies through sparse instrumentation, and developing tools for performance variability understanding. You will also automate processes for predicting test and flight performances, collaborate on standardizing hardware and software practices, and ensure interoperability among existing tools. The role requires expertise in dynamical systems modeling, lumped parameter modeling, physics-informed neural networks, data-driven analysis, and experience with full stack web development using Angular or React for frontend and Python, C#, or Java for backend. This position involves working on high-scale simulations and real-world engineering problems to enhance the reliability of rocket engines used in critical missions.

What you'll do

  • Maintain and improve the accuracy of the lumped-parameter thermofluid physics model for the Raptor engine.
  • Conduct engine cycle analysis to guide future-state design and thrust upgrades.
  • Resolve anomalies using sparse instrumentation data and detailed engine models.
  • Develop tools to understand and mitigate sources of performance variability in engines.
  • Automate processes for predicting test performance and generating flight predictions.
  • Enhance interoperability among existing tools and standardize practices across the company.

What we're looking for

  • 5+ years of experience writing computer software
  • 5+ years of experience with physics-based simulations of real dynamic systems
  • Experience with lumped parameter modeling and dynamical systems modeling
  • Proficiency in compressible and incompressible flow, thermodynamics, thermochemistry, mechanics, and materials
  • Strong data-driven analysis skills for complex systems and root cause inference from sparse measurements
